Can’t Pick a Career? Here’s What Helped Me…🌸

When I was younger, I used to hate when people asked, “So, what do you want to be?”

Because honestly… I wanted to be a lot of things.

I loved science, healthcare, people, and tech.

For a while, I thought something was wrong with me for not having one clear answer.

I studied dentistry, then got into public health, and now I’m building in AI healthcare, and somehow, it all connects.

Here’s what I’ve learned if you’re multi-passionate like me:

💡 You don’t have to pick one thing.. you just have to find your theme.

Mine was “helping people through innovation.”

That theme became my career anchor, and everything else grew from there.

So if you’re torn between paths, ask yourself:

“What’s the problem I never get tired of solving?”

That’s your clue.

... Read moreChoosing a career can feel overwhelming when you have diverse interests and talents, especially if you’re interested in fields like science, healthcare, and technology all at once. The phrase captured from the image, "HOW to Pick a Career When You Like Too Many Things," really resonates with many people who face similar dilemmas. A valuable way to approach this challenge is to think in terms of themes, rather than specific job titles or industries. For example, a key insight is to explore what problems you are deeply motivated to solve or what activities you find yourself drawn to repeatedly—even outside of work or school settings. This can reveal your core passion or "career anchor." In practice, this means reflecting on moments when time flies by because you’re fully engaged or when you feel the most satisfied helping others. If your interests span healthcare and AI, ask yourself what threads connect these fields for you. Is it the innovation aspect, the chance to improve lives, or the problem-solving nature of the work? Identifying this "theme" can help you navigate through seemingly unrelated career options toward a role that feels cohesive and meaningful. It’s important to recognize that careers today often don't follow a straight path. Experiences in dentistry, public health, and AI healthcare can complement each other and collectively build a unique expertise. Embracing that your career can evolve—and that you don't need to limit yourself to one single title—can relieve pressure and open more fulfilling opportunities. Additionally, when you feel torn, consider the advice to ask: "What’s the problem I never get tired of solving?" This question can guide your exploration and clarify your long-term career direction.
